Transaction 95f32856c32bf68b0704dd6fccf454c574083f2511582685a709026fb8db2881
1 Input
1 Output
-
95f32856c32bf68b0704dd6fccf454c574083f2511582685a709026fb8db2881:0
- value
- 98354
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39df86c49563cb1178fbb7f976d808332f0017d8 OP_EQUAL
- address
- 36y2DNFZXr4sz351o9oXVbP24h25tDQbmp